David and Axel, I don't get it. What's wrong with the get with the optional default value, as specified by that text and as currently implemented by FF? What additional value does this contingent mutation add, regardless of how it's packaged? Do you really want "has" to answer true for a key merely because a previous get (or setdefault) with that key caused a default value to be stored? Axel, does this add enough value to expand the API by 25%?
